Fractional Hiring
GemmWork DefinitionFractional Hiring refers to engaging a senior expert — typically C-suite, director-level, or a domain specialist — on a part-time retainer basis. The expert serves multiple clients simultaneously, which is the defining characteristic that distinguishes fractional from contractor arrangements.

Why Fractional Has Lower PE Risk Than Contractor
The multi-client structure is critical. A fractional expert who genuinely serves 3–4 companies simultaneously is unlikely to be deemed a dependent agent of any single client. The independence is structural, not merely contractual.
Compare to CON-Strategic (GEMM-05): an embedded contractor working exclusively for one US company, full-time, is both a misclassification risk and a potential dependent agent — even if the contract says "contractor."
The Fractional Breakeven vs Full-Time EOR
| Scenario | Annual cost |
|---|---|
| Full-time Senior SWE via EOR (Colombia) | ~$58,000/yr all-in |
| Fractional CTO (Romania, 2 days/week) | ~$48,000/yr retainer |
| Full-time CTO via EOR (Romania) | ~$110,000/yr all-in |
Fractional makes economic sense when you need senior judgment without full-time capacity.
Documentation Requirements
To maintain fractional status and avoid misclassification:
- Multiple active clients (minimum 2, ideally 3+)
- Time-bounded engagements with renewal terms
- No exclusivity clauses
- Expert uses their own equipment and sets their own schedule
